To focus: Slowly turn the focus wheel until the image is in focus
When connected to mains (AC) power, a red LED light indicates the
projector is charging and will turn green when fully charged.
A battery icon will display on screen when the battery power is low. If the
projector will not switch on without mains power, the battery is not charged
enough to operate. Mains power must then be used to project.
To connect HDMI devices: Connect a HDMI cable to both devices and
power them both on. You may need an HDMI adapter (Type A). The device will
usually be recognized automatically. Sometimes you will need to toggle
between output monitors on your device (usually Fn + F7 on a laptop).
To connect to a non-Apple Smartphone, use an MHL adapter cable. See list
of compatible devices on our website.
To connect to an Apple iPhone you will need a Digital AV HDMI Adapter.
These are only available directly from Apple.
To connect to a MAC you will need to know the port that your MAC has
and source the appropriate HDMI adapter
Instructions for safety and use
Ensure that the product is kept in a room between 5 –35°C. Temperature
fluctuations may damage the product and cause instability.
This product cannot be exposed to humid environments and should be
kept away from water otherwise it may be damaged or cause explosion.
Do not use in smoke or dust filled areas as this may affect the
performance of the product or damage its components.
Keep out of reach of children. [Never allow any persons to look directly at
the LED beam as this may damage your eyes].
Never place items on top of the projector or cover vents.
Only qualified persons may perform technical work on the product. Do not
open or change the product if there is a fault as this will invalidate the
warranty. Please contact your retailer to receive official maintenance advice.
